You'll need to be able to easily configure the settings for the necessary timings, the number of meals and portion sizes for your pet and have an interface that is easy to understand when it comes to low-food or power alerts. On top of being easy for your pet to feed from, the automatic feeder should be easy for you to use, too. If your pet’s diet consists of wet food or a mixture of both dry and wet, you’ll be looking out for an automatic pet feeder that'll allow this without risking the feeder's performance. Some automatic pet feeders have been designed for use with dog or cat dry food only. And for a smaller dog or cat, the more compact models will work just fine. For larger breeds of dogs, you will look for a taller height and deeper bowl. Depending on the size of your pet, you will need to take into account the size of the bowl, height and portion hold. You will need to ensure the device is suitable for your pet as well as your home/living area in general. The capacity you decide on will also have to feed into the size of the automatic feeder itself too. If you've got a pooch that requires dog weight-loss food or a cat that needs to watch what they eat, you'll want to look for an automatic feeder that can be set to serve them their exact portion size to avoid them piling on the pounds. These features can help a lot with calming your pet when you're not at home. Automated pet feeders can just about do it all nowadays. From installed cameras (so you can check they're ok by themselves) to app control so you can schedule the times your pet gets their dog food or cat food. Some of the best automatic pet feeders are now super smart. This can be done even when your pet wants to be fed early in the morning before you've even gotten out of bed. You simply set meal timers to feed your pet promptly with their favourite cat food or dog food. An automatic pet feeder is perfect if your furry friend has to be fed at regular intervals and you're out somewhere that isn't pet-friendly.
